Patient History, Problems, Complaints
| Term | Definition |
|---|---|
| apnea (AP-nee-ah) | cessation of breathing |
| eupnea (YOOP-nee-ah) | good/normal breathing |
| tachypena (TAK-ip-NEE-ah) | rapid breathing |
| bradypnea (BRAD-ip-NEE-ah) | slow breathing |
| hypopnea (hai-POP-nee-ah) | shallow breathing |
| hyperpnea (hai-PERP-nee-ah) | heavy breathing |
| dyspnea (disp-NEE-ah) | difficulty breathing |
| orthopnea (OR-THOP-nee-ah) | able to breathe only in an upright position |
| hyperventilation (HAI-per-VENT-ih-LAY-shun) | overbreathing; the condition of having too much air flowing into and out of the lungs; leads to hypocapnia |
| hypoventilation (HAI-po-VENT-ih-LAY-shun) | underbreathing; the condition of having too little air flowing into and out of the lungs; leads to hypercapnia |
| dysphonia (dis-FOH-nee-ah) | bad voice condition (also known as hoarseness) |
| epitaxis (EP-ih-STAK-sis) | a nosebleed |
| rhinorrhagia (RAI-noh-RAY-jee-ah) | excessive blood flow from the nose (another term for a nosebleed) |
| rhinorreha (RAI-noh-REE-ah) | runny nose |
| bronchospasm (BRONG-koh-spazm) | involuntary contraction of the bronchus |
| phrenospasm (FREN-oh-spazm) | involuntary contraction of the diaphragm (AKA hiccups) |
| pleuralgia (ploo-RAL-jee-ah) | pain in the pleura |
| pleurodynia (PLOO-roh-DIN-ee-ah) | pain in the pleura |
| throacalgia (THOH-rak-AL-jee-ah) | chest pain |
| bronchorrhea (brong-koh-REE-ah) | discharge from the bronchi |
| expectoration (ek-SPEK-toh-RAY-shun) | coughing or spitting material out of the lungs |
| hemoptysis (hee-MAWP-tih-sis) | coughing up blood |
| sputum (SPYUT-um) | mucus discharged from the lungs by coughing |
